I did bathe Ozzie with his oatmeal Epi-Soothe shampoo again on Saturday; his fur is still very nice, though it is a little thinner than it had been before chemo. Ozzie did not have diarrhea from the drug, so maybe the four small meals each day help keep his stomach from being upset. And for the two days after the chemo I continued to water down the areas he urinates in the yard, and I am careful about picking up his feces.
Ozzie is in good spirits, he likes to play with his toys and run around in the backyard. He is hungry at mealtime and hasn't lost his appetite in this process.
Thursday afternoon I gave Ozzie another bath with the Epi-Soothe shampoo; he still isn't happy getting bathed, but his fur and skin are very good. Later Thursday afternoon we went in for a blood test to see if he can take the next drug in the Wisconsin protocol series, Cytoxan.
